Choose the INCORRECT statement

A

Carbon exhibits negative oxidation states along with +4 and +2 .

B

Carbon cannot exceed its covalency more than four.

C

Among the isotopes of carbon, ${ }^{13} \mathrm{C}$ is a radioactive isotope.

D

$\mathrm{CO}_2$ is the most acidic oxide among the dioxides of group of 14 elements.

The wavelength of spectral line obtained in the spectrum of $\mathrm{Li}^{2+}$ ion, when the transition takes place between two levels whose sum is 4 and difference is 2 , is

A

$1.14 \times 10^{-6} \mathrm{~cm}$

B

$2.28 \times 10^{-6} \mathrm{~cm}$

C

$1.14 \times 10^{-7} \mathrm{~cm}$

D

$2.28 \times 10^{-7} \mathrm{~cm}$

Two liquids A and B form an ideal solution at temperature T K . At T K , the vapour pressures of pure A and B are 55 and $15 \mathrm{kN} \mathrm{m}^{-2}$ respectively. What is the mole fraction of A in solution of A and B in equilibrium with a vapour in which the mole fraction of A is 0.8?

A

0.5217

B

0.480

C

0.340

D

0.663
